I am assuming you are in Google Docs/Google Drive? No, you cannot create a hanging indent in Google Docs they way you would in Word, but there is a work around solution:

  1. After entering you citation, hit enter after the first line.
  2. At the beginning of the second line of your citation, us the increase indent option on the Google docs toolbar. 
  3. Your citation will now be both double spaced and have a hanging indent. If your citation has more than two lines, you'll need to hit enter after the second line as well, but the indent will already be there.
